Créé en 2020 et modifié le 18 Aug 2021

Créé en 2020 et modifié le 18 Aug 2021

Instruction de contrôle : La Conditionnelle 

Question 1

 Objectif : Compléter le programme de la Mission 1 en accordant une remise de 10 % sur le prix TTC pour tout achat de plus de 20 000 €. Ecrire le programme
Livrable : tinycar/mission2/question1

  • Identifier les nouvelles variables nécessaires pour ce programme
  • Donner les types de chacune des nouvelles variables
  • Réaliser le programme qui affiche le prix calculé selon la remise. Commenter le

 

Question 2

 Objectif : Compléter le programme de la Question 1. On demandera à l’utilisateur d’indiquer si le produit saisi est électrique (TVA à 5%) ou pas (TVA à 20%). Ne pas oublier d’afficher un message explicite à l’utilisateur pour qu’il sache quoi saisir.
Livrable : tinycar/mission2/question2

  • Identifier les nouvelles variables nécessaires pour ce programme
  • Donner les types de chacune des nouvelles variables
  • Réaliser le programme. Commenter le

 

Question 3

 Objectif : Compléter le programme de la Question 2. Le programme doit pouvoir distinguer les utilisateurs habilités à utiliser l’application, en demandant un code secret (‘Padawan’ par exemple). Ne pas oublier d’afficher un message explicite à l’utilisateur pour qu’il sache quoi saisir. Si l’utilisateur saisit le bon code, il peut utiliser l’application, sinon, il est salué et le programme s’arrête. Livrable : tinycar/mission2/question3

  • Identifier les nouvelles variables nécessaires pour ce programme
  • Donner les types de chacune des nouvelles variables
  • Réaliser le programme. Commenter le

 

 

Question 4

Objectif : Compléter le programme de la Question 2 ou 3. Le programme doit pouvoir distinguer les clients ayant ou pas une carte de fidélité (carte gold ou platinium), en demandant à l’utilisateur de choisir entre trois options (1- Sans carte, 2- avec carte gold et 3- avec carte platinium). Ne pas oublier d’afficher un message explicite à l’utilisateur pour qu’il sache quoi saisir. Chaque choix donne accès (ou pas) à des réductions (Avec la carte platinium 15% de réduction et avec la carte gold 20% ou 30% si la voiture est électrique).
Livrable : tinycar/mission2/question4

  • Identifier les nouvelles variables nécessaires pour ce programme
  • Donner les types de chacune des nouvelles variables
  • Réaliser le programme. Commenter le